Exeter's John O'Flynn expressed his relief after returning to action against Sheffield Wednesday following a five-month period on the sidelines.
The striker made a late cameo appearance from the substitutes' bench in the 3-0 defeat to the Owls after recovering from a knee injury.
"It was nice to get a run-out after so long out. I have been waiting a long time," O'Flynn told the Western Morning News.
"Obviously, the circumstances aren't great, but, personally, it was good to get out and have a run-out and have a few touches.
"I knew I would probably get 10 to 15 minutes. It is a start for me, and hopefully I can go onwards and upwards from here.
When asked if he was ready to start, O'Flynn added: "I don't think I am ready yet, it was nice to get 10 to 15 minutes, but it is only a start. I had an injection on Monday in Bristol and have had a couple of days rest, so we will see what happens."
